Transaction d310aa8b7131506f50c0ef5148770784394a2cbd6048a2967112089ff0a417a6
1 Input
1 Output
-
d310aa8b7131506f50c0ef5148770784394a2cbd6048a2967112089ff0a417a6:0
- value
- 71436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ec129e3913ad5c99fc902d6e078a973c543ed75b OP_EQUAL
- address
- 3PDFhRNsP2NU6VStdfqQCTXVcMVz76qrhv